Togo - Import of Flexible Plastic Tubes, Pipes and Hoses, Having a Minimum Burst Pressure of 27.6 Mpa
Since 2014, Togo Import of Flexible Plastic Tubes, Pipes and Hoses, Having a Minimum Burst Pressure of 27.6 Mpa rose 1.2% year on year. With $6,746.04 in 2019, the country was number 162 comparing other countries in Import of Flexible Plastic Tubes, Pipes and Hoses, Having a Minimum Burst Pressure of 27.6 Mpa. Togo is overtaken by Palau, which was number 161 with $12,220.13 and is followed by Central African Republic with $4,114.49. France lead the ranking with $119,852,261.42 in 2019, an increase of 0.2% versus 2018. China, United States and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Dominican Republic witnessed the best average annual growth at +94.7% per year, while Central African Republic witnessed the worst performance at -46.3% per year.
